How does it work?

BubbleSpa® showers feature a digital fan and intelligent microprocessor (positioned within the overhead shower) that controls the delivery of water and air to each of the sixteen precision engineered HydrO2 nozzles.

As water and air exit the HydrO2 nozzle, a column of water with air inside forms until it breaks into individual bubbles.

Each bubble is designed to be 20 mm in diameter to stimulate the skin and rinse away stress. The newly formed bubbles cascade from each nozzle and the result is Kelda’s unique sensory BubbleRain™ experience.

What are the installation requirements?

BubbleSpa® showers require a minimum water pressure of 1.5 bar (2.0 bar for the Mixer Shower System), hot and cold water supply, and electrical connection to the shower installation point.

Installation requires both plumbing and electrical work. As with any shower, Kelda recommends that all work is carried out by a competent qualified person in line with building regulations.

How do thermostatic showers work?

A thermostatic shower features a thermostatic valve that mixes both hot and cold water together to a consistent and predetermined temperature. By doing so, this prevents scalding and cold shock which makes it extremely well-suited to multi-generational families.

For added safety all Kelda showers feature a TMV2 approved thermostatic mixing valve so you can be assured of the highest levels of quality.

Can I adjust the light settings?

Yes.

BubbleSpa® showers feature an advanced lighting effect which illuminates the bubbles to create a high-definition BubbleRain™ spray pattern. There are three light modes: Drops, Chain and Stream. Each mode has a selection of brightness levels to enjoy in various lighting conditions. The light can be activated when the shower is on or off

How easy are they to clean?

Kelda’s HydrO2 nozzles are much larger than standard nozzles therefore are less likely to become blocked by limescale. That said, water hardness can vary significantly by region so routine cleaning is always advised.

To clean the shower Kelda recommends using a soft clean cloth (using only mild detergents if necessary).

Important: When cleaning never spray water or cleaning agents directly on the overhead shower, since the spray mist may get into the shower head and cause damage. Instead, spray the cleaning agent onto a soft cloth, and use this to wipe the nozzles and surfaces.
